Increased Horsepower

Traditional mechanical water pumps are belt-driven, which can sap engine power. By switching to an electric water pump, the parasitic drag on the engine is reduced, freeing up horsepower for improved performance.

Belt Alignment and Routing

Adding an AC compressor to the passenger side necessitates precise belt routing and alignment to ensure smooth operation and avoid premature wear.

Compatibility with Existing Accessories

Ensuring that the electric water pump and AC compressor work harmoniously with other components like the alternator, power steering, and pulleys is crucial.

Step-by-Step Installation Guide

 Preparation

  • Disconnect the battery and drain the coolant from the engine.
  • Remove the existing mechanical water pump, belts, and any other obstructing components.
  • Clean the mounting surfaces to ensure a proper seal for the new electric water pump.

Installing the Electric Water Pump

  • Position the electric water pump on the engine block and secure it using the supplied hardware.
  • Connect the coolant inlet and outlet hoses to the radiator and engine block.
  • Wire the pump to the electrical system, ensuring proper grounding and fuse protection.

Mounting the AC Compressor

  • Attach the custom or aftermarket bracket to the passenger side of the engine.
  • Position the AC compressor and secure it to the bracket.
  • Connect the compressor to the existing AC lines or install new lines as needed.

Belt Routing and Alignment

  • Install the pulleys and belts, ensuring proper alignment between the crankshaft, electric water pump, and AC compressor.
  • Use a tensioner to achieve the correct belt tension, preventing slippage or excessive wear.

Final Connections

  • Refill the cooling system with fresh coolant and bleed any air from the system.
  • Reconnect the battery and test the electric water pump to ensure proper operation.

How do I resolve belt squealing issues?

  • Adjust the belt tension using the tensioner.
  • Check the alignment of pulleys and replace worn belts if necessary.

 Can I use a universal AC compressor bracket?

  • Yes, but ensure it’s compatible with your specific 460 BBF engine setup and provides the necessary clearance.
